Reed CC v Berkhamsted Cricket Club Under 15A on Sun 19 Jul 2009 at
Berkhamsted Cricket Club Won
Match report
Reed won the toss and put Berko into bat, a decision which looked a good one after two early wickets left the score at a precarious 10-2 after 3 overs. Luke O'Dair and Will Steed rallied, with Will hitting a quickfire 19 before running himself out. When Seb Smith fell next ball, Reed clearly fancied their chances. Reed kept up the pressure and wickets fell regularly as runs proved hard to come by. Luke O'Dair remained defiant and was still there at the end as he was cruelly denied a deserved half centruy for the second time in 5 days. Valuable conributions from Huw Barnett and Mike Antonelli helped Berkhamsted reach a very competitive 122-7 at the end of the innings.
Two wickets in the first over by Jordan Harrison, one leg before and one from an excellent run out by Max Jones immediately had Reed in trouble. This was compounded when Will Steed again took a wicket in his first over. From the on the result was never in doubt. Excellent catching, smart fielding and tight bowling resulted in Reed being bowled out for 36 and an emphatic win.
So County Champions again, and thoroughly deserved too. It is worthy of note that only one batsmen in 2 matches got into double figures against us. The fielding was superb - no dropped catches all day and two run outs. Excellent batting from Alex and Luke in particular. Ben Beard with 6-4 on the day and a great job of skippering the side. A top bunch of lads too, of whom the whole club are extremely proud.
